一、创程先来杯咖啡,意破聊聊设计灵感
我永远记得第一次玩《围攻》时的坏沙盒游震撼——那些歪歪扭扭的木架子居然能组合成攻城器械!这种物理沙盒的戏开魔力正是GoreBox的起点。不过咱们要加点"调料":想象把《人类一败涂地》的发历滑稽物理和《正当防卫》的爆炸美学搅拌在一起,再撒点《我的创程世界》的自由创意。
核心设计三要素:
- 破坏即创造:每块砖被炸飞都可能成为新建筑的意破材料
- 混沌中的秩序:看似混乱的物理系统藏着精密的互动规则
- 玩家的恶趣味实验室:给足工具,看他们能搞出多离谱的坏沙盒游发明
二、把你的戏开脑洞变成可玩的机制
记得小时候搭积木总想推倒重来的冲动吗?这就是GoreBox的核心循环:
收集 | 改造 | 破坏 |
废车场捡零件 | 组装成"弗兰肯斯坦战车" | 开着它撞烂加油站 |
特色玩法配方:
- 物理拼装系统:用真实物理参数连接各种部件
- 动态环境响应:混凝土墙被火烧会变脆,汽油遇水会漂浮
- 意外惊喜触发器:10%概率出现彩虹爆炸特效
三、发历技术攻坚室的创程那些不眠夜
去年夏天我尝试用Unity做原型,结果物理引擎给我上了生动一课——当3000个碎片同时计算碰撞时,意破电脑风扇的坏沙盒游哀嚎至今难忘。
难题 | 解决方案 | 参考书籍 |
---|---|---|
实时物理计算 | 分帧处理+LOD优化 | 《游戏物理引擎开发》 |
碎片化存档 | 增量存储+快照系统 | 《游戏编程模式》 |
特别推荐试试Nvidia的戏开PhysX插件,它的发历多线程处理能让爆炸效果流畅得像德芙广告。记得在材质系统里加个破坏阈值参数,不同材质的建筑倒塌时会呈现独特动画。
四、开工吧!游戏开发流水线
别急着写代码,先找张餐巾纸画草图。我的第一版设计是在星巴克纸巾上完成的,现在裱在工作室墙上当警示——当时居然想用流体模拟来做血液效果!
- 原型阶段(2周)
- 用预制件搭建测试沙盒
- 实现基础物理交互
- 核心玩法验证(1个月)
- 邀请朋友来搞破坏测试
- 记录自然产生的玩法
遇到卡壳时,试试"反向设计法":先设想玩家在YouTube上会怎么炫耀这个玩法,然后倒推实现路径。记得给编辑器留足扩展接口,说不定哪天玩家会做出比你更酷的模组。
五、给游戏注入灵魂的小技巧
音效设计师老张教我的绝招:录制捏碎方便面的声音当骨骼碎裂音效。这些小细节会让玩家会心一笑:
- 物体碰撞时随机播放冷笑话彩蛋
- 成就系统包含"诺贝尔捣蛋奖"等趣味称号
- 天气系统里加入橡皮鸭暴雨特效
现在就去五金店买些弹簧和木板,这些实物参考能让你的物理参数更真实。测试时记得多观察玩家无意识的操作——他们总是能找到开发者没想到的奇妙玩法。
六、最后的小建议
记得在游戏启动画面加上"本作体验方式是邀请损友一起搞破坏"。下次去游乐场时,带着手机记录过山车的运动曲线,这些真实数据能让你的物理引擎更有"人味儿"。当你看到第一个玩家自发创作的飞天马桶火箭时,就知道这两个月的黑眼圈值了。